# Factory Reset Procedure for Cisco RV340

Method 1: Using the Reset Button


  1. Locate the Reset button on the back of the Cisco RV340 router.

  1. Using a paperclip or a pin, press and hold the Reset button for about 10 seconds until the power LED starts blinking.

  1. Release the button and wait for the router to reboot completely.


Method 2: Resetting Through the Web Interface


  1. Access the web interface by entering http://192.168.1.1 in your browser.

  1. Log in using the default credentials:

- Username: cisco
- Password: cisco
  1. Navigate to Administration > Restore Defaults.

  1. Confirm the action and wait for the router to restart.


Note


A factory reset will erase all configurations including your custom settings.
